DePIE -- Designing Primers for Protein Interaction Experiments
What you can do:
Design PCR primers for protein-protein interaction experiments.
Highlights:
- The existing PCR primer design tools cannot be directly used for the design of primers in protein interaction experiments, since proteins may have transmembrane domains (TMDs) and/or a signal peptide that must be excluded from experiments.
- Furthermore, it is frequently the case that a short restriction sequences must be added to each primer in order to clone PCR products into a given destination vectors for expression.
- DePIE is a web-based primer design tool developed to address these deficiencies.
- It was initially developed to design primers for the yeast two-hybrid assays, but can be applied into any other assays as long as the primers are needed.
- The program takes as input NCBI protein accession numbers and returns primer information including nucleotide sequences, thermodynamic melting temperature of the nucleotide sequences and the target positions.
